The distinction between the meaning of the terms citizenship and nationality is not always clear in the English language and differs by country. Generally, nationality refers a person's legal belonging to a country and is the common term used in international treaties when referring to members of a state; citizenship refers to the set of rights and duties a person has in that nation. Concern over the effect of multiple citizenship on national cohesiveness is generally more acute in the United States. The reason for this is twofold: The United States is a "civic" nation and not an "ethnic" nation. American citizenship is not based on belonging to a particular ethnicity but on political loyalty to American democracy and values.

A person who has immigrated to Germany may choose to become a German citizen. The standard pathway to citizenship is known as Anspruchseinbürgerung (roughly, naturalization by entitlement).
